Protest held over action against Apca leaders.

MIRPURKHAS -- Scores of employees of the Board of Intermediate and Secondary Education and office-bearers of the All Pakistan Clerks Association (Apca), Mirpurkhas unit, staged a demonstration outside the local press club on Monday to protest suspension of Apca president and others by the board's chairman during ongoing protest campaign against alleged corruption.

Apca leaders Arshad Zubair, Asim Hashmi, Nadeem Ahmed Khan and others, who led the protest, condemned the chairman, Barkat Ali Haidery, and the acting secretary, Anisuddin Siddique, over their 'illegal action' against the Apca office-bearers to pressurise them to stop the anti-corruption drive against them.
